+#define GPIO_3_19 ((2*32)+19)

I'd expect this to be in platform headers?

This is a choice made in the SabreLite design. I don't think
the same choice has been made for other i.MX6 boards.

I mean the definition of the GPIO_3_19 ...

I don't think we want to set precedent for defining
constants for the 100s of GPIO numbers.

That said, I could achieve my objective of clarifying
what the number meant (that the constant refers to a GP) by

changing this:
        #define CONFIG_SF_DEFAULT_CS   (0|(GPIO_3_19<<8))

to this

        #define CONFIG_SF_DEFAULT_CS   (0|(IMX_GPIO_NR(3,19)<<8))

Why the (0| part ? Anyway, that indeed looks better, more standard even.

There's a bit of an issue with this. The IMX_GPIO_NR() macro
is defined in arch-mx6/gpio.h which is normally included after
mx6qsabrelite.h because the latter defines the machine.

And the CPP will choke on that ?

Assembler or linker. IMX_GPIO_NR will be undefined and treated as an
external unless we add this nested include into
include/configs/mx6qsabrelite.h:

#ifndef __ASSEMBLY__
#include<asm/arch/gpio.h>
#endif

arch-mx6/gpio.h isn't directly ASM-friendly.

This seems like a lot of #include-foo for giving a name to a constant,
don't you think?

Better than redefining stuff, which will eventually lead to errors and breakage.


Hmmm. I just noticed that the IMX_GPIO_NR() macro isn't in Stefano's tree.
My previous patches were against Dirk's tree on GitHub, which has a patch
from Troy:
        
https://github.com/dirkbehme/u-boot-imx6/commit/c8b2870efd041f820a91eebcb888c84a4f79f1f6

If we move this macro into arch-mx6/imx-regs.h, we avoid the #if.

Looking at the remaining content of gpio.h, it seems that it's driver-specific
anyway (only the driver should be worried about the register layout of the GPIO
controller).
